Output 8b4e28b8d3064d05ab58b7e6d8fa106768ab7440866c3876ce1e4860598af7fd:1

value
2002667939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bab14d0942058b772b4af99cdbb4659b66ee4f7 OP_EQUAL
address
MHiTUtndV8S4NoeuSRbPU93zsNibrf1oDo
transaction
8b4e28b8d3064d05ab58b7e6d8fa106768ab7440866c3876ce1e4860598af7fd
spent
true